The smallest machines are often considered to be molecular machines, which are nanoscale devices that can perform specific tasks at the molecular level. An example is the ATP synthase enzyme, which produces adenosine triphosphate (ATP), the energy currency of cells. Other contenders include synthetic nanomachines designed in laboratories, capable of movement and performing functions at the nanoscale. These machines are pivotal in fields like nanotechnology and biomolecular engineering.
An artificial kidney machine is called a dialysis machine. It functions to perform the functions of the kidneys when they are unable to do so effectively, such as filtering waste products and excess fluids from the blood.

Isaac Newton is the English scientist who introduced the idea that the universe functions like a machine. This concept is often associated with his laws of motion and law of universal gravitation, which described the mechanical workings of the universe.

The Difference Engine, designed by Charles Babbage in the 1820s, was a mechanical calculator intended for producing mathematical tables through finite differences. In contrast, the Analytical Engine, conceived later in the 1830s, was a more advanced design that featured a general-purpose computing architecture, including an arithmetic logic unit, control flow through conditional branching, and memory. While the Difference Engine was specific to a single task, the Analytical Engine was envisioned as a programmable machine capable of performing any calculation. This distinction marks the Analytical Engine as a precursor to modern computers.
